Tesla Inc. trades on the Nasdaq under the ticker TSLA. The company designs, manufactures, and sells electric vehicles, energy storage systems, solar products, and artificial intelligence hardware. Elon Musk serves as Chief Executive Officer. Investors track Tesla stock closely because the company links its valuation to future technologies, including autonomous driving, robotics, and AI compute, rather than current vehicle sales alone.

Tesla reported second-quarter 2026 revenue of $28.24 billion, up 26% year over year. The company delivered 480,126 vehicles in the quarter, a 25% increase from Q2 2025 and the strongest second-quarter delivery total in Tesla’s history. Non-GAAP earnings per share came in at $0.33, missing the Wall Street consensus estimate of $0.53 by 39%. GAAP operating margin fell to 1.4% from 4.1% a year earlier. This gap between rising revenue and falling profit defines the current investor debate over Tesla stock.

What Is Tesla’s Current Stock Price and Market Performance?

Tesla shares closed at $374.10 before its Q2 2026 earnings release and dropped to approximately $358 in after-hours and next-day trading. TSLA stock is down about 17% year-to-date in 2026, while the Nasdaq Composite index has risen over the same period.

Tesla stock has historically shown high volatility around quarterly earnings releases. Shares fell as low as $362.80 in after-hours trading following the Q2 2026 report, a decline of roughly 4% to 4.7% from the closing price. This single-day move removed approximately $61.28 billion from Tesla’s market capitalization. The stock’s decline in 2026 stands in contrast to broader technology sector gains, signaling that investors have grown more cautious about Tesla’s near-term profitability even as the company posts record revenue figures. Tesla’s forward price-to-earnings ratio, based on full-year 2026 consensus EPS estimates near $2.15 and a share price in the high $300s, works out to approximately 175 to 180 times projected 2026 earnings. A price-to-earnings ratio measures how much investors pay for each dollar of a company’s annual profit. This elevated multiple compares to a Nasdaq average price-to-earnings ratio typically between 25 and 35, showing that Tesla stock trades at a substantial premium relative to most large technology companies. The premium reflects investor expectations for future businesses, including Robotaxi and Optimus, rather than current automotive profit margins.

Why Did Tesla’s Q2 2026 Earnings Miss Profit Expectations?

Tesla’s Q2 2026 non-GAAP earnings per share of $0.33 fell 18% year over year and missed the $0.53 consensus estimate. Declining vehicle prices, reduced regulatory credit revenue, and rising capital expenditures compressed profit margins despite record revenue.

Tesla’s automotive gross margin, excluding regulatory credits, has declined steadily over recent years. Automotive annual gross margin fell from 20.3% five years ago to 18.7% in the trailing twelve months, and dropped further to 16.9% in Q2 2026 alone. Three factors drove this margin compression. First, Tesla sold lower-cost versions of its Model 3 and Model Y vehicles after discontinuing its higher-priced Model S and Model X flagship vehicles, which reduced the average selling price per vehicle. Second, regulatory credit revenue, which Tesla earns by selling emissions credits to other automakers, declined during the quarter. Third, capital expenditures surged 142% year over year to $5.79 billion as Tesla built out factories for Optimus, Robotaxi, and battery production. This spending produced negative free cash flow of $1.09 billion for the quarter, meaning Tesla spent more cash than it generated from operations after accounting for capital investment. GAAP net income attributable to common stockholders fell 5% year over year to $1.11 billion, or $0.32 per diluted share. Operating income fell 57% to $398 million. Tesla’s Chief Financial Officer, Vaibhav Taneja, told investors that operating expenditures will continue to grow in 2026 and beyond, citing commodity price increases and interest rate changes as ongoing cost pressures.

What Are Tesla’s Main Revenue Segments?

Tesla generates revenue from three primary segments: automotive sales, energy generation and storage, and services. In Q2 2026, automotive revenue reached $20.52 billion, energy revenue reached $3.14 billion, and services revenue reached $4.58 billion.

Each segment plays a distinct role in Tesla’s business model. Automotive revenue includes sales of the Model 3, Model Y, Cybertruck, and Tesla Semi, along with regulatory credit sales. This segment grew 23% year over year in Q2 2026, driven primarily by higher unit volume rather than higher prices. Energy generation and storage revenue includes Megapack and Powerwall battery products, which store electricity for homes, businesses, and utility grids. This segment grew 13% year over year to $3.14 billion, supported by 13.5 gigawatt-hours of energy storage deployments in the quarter, a 40% increase from a year earlier. A gigawatt-hour measures a large quantity of stored electrical energy; one gigawatt-hour can power roughly 100,000 average U.S. homes for one hour. Services and other revenue includes vehicle repairs, used vehicle sales, Supercharging network fees, and insurance products. This segment grew 50% year over year to $4.58 billion, the fastest growth rate among Tesla’s three segments. Tesla noted that Q2 2026 marked the first time the company exceeded $100 billion in trailing twelve-month revenue, a milestone reflecting cumulative growth across all three business lines.

What Is Tesla’s Robotaxi Program and How Is It Expanding?

Tesla’s Robotaxi is an autonomous ride-hailing service launched in Austin, Texas, in June 2025. The service has expanded to the San Francisco Bay Area and Miami, with Tesla targeting seven additional U.S. cities in the first half of 2026 and a widespread national fleet by the end of 2026.

Robotaxi relies on Tesla’s Full Self-Driving software, referred to as FSD (Supervised), which uses cameras and artificial intelligence to interpret road conditions without relying on radar or lidar sensors. Tesla began removing human safety monitors from some Austin robotaxis in early 2026, a step toward fully unsupervised operation. Ashok Elluswamy, Tesla’s Vice President of AI Software, described the rollout as starting with a small number of unsupervised vehicles mixed into the broader fleet of vehicles that still carry safety monitors, with the ratio of unsupervised vehicles increasing over time. Regulatory approval remains a constraint on expansion. Tesla has not obtained permits to operate robotaxis without a human driver on public roads in California as of early 2026. Musk has stated that FSD services are expected to launch in the United Arab Emirates and to pursue regulatory approval in China, the world’s largest electric vehicle market. Currently, only about 12% of Tesla owners pay for FSD software as an add-on subscription or purchase, which Tesla and analysts point to as an indicator of significant room for future adoption growth. Tesla’s latest FSD software version, v14.3, launched in April 2026. The company’s long-term Robotaxi strategy depends on a purpose-built vehicle called Cybercab, which has no steering wheel or pedals and is designed exclusively for autonomous operation, with volume production targeted to begin in 2026.

What Is Optimus and Why Is Tesla Investing in Robotics?

Optimus is Tesla’s humanoid robot designed for manufacturing labor and household tasks. Tesla is converting its Fremont, California factory, previously used for the Model S and Model X, into an Optimus production line targeting 1 million robots per year, alongside a second-generation facility in Texas targeting 10 million robots annually.

Tesla’s shift toward robotics represents a strategic expansion beyond vehicle manufacturing. The company discontinued production of its Model S and Model X vehicles to repurpose the Fremont facility for Optimus assembly. In Texas, Tesla is constructing a 5.2 million square foot expansion at Gigafactory Texas, with an estimated construction investment between $5 billion and $10 billion, aimed at reaching a long-term annual production capacity of 10 million Optimus units. Tesla has stated it targets public sales of Optimus by the end of 2027, at a projected price range between $20,000 and $30,000 per unit. To support Optimus and Robotaxi compute requirements, Tesla is also developing its own semiconductor, called the AI5 inference processor, reducing its dependence on third-party chip suppliers such as Nvidia. Analysts at research firms including Morningstar have described Tesla’s mass-manufacturing timeline for Optimus as faster than previously expected, noting that Tesla originally appeared to view large-scale robot production as several years away before accelerating those plans in 2026. Tesla frames Optimus as a long-term driver of what the company calls AI, software, and fleet-based profits, distinct from traditional hardware-based vehicle profits.

How Does Tesla’s Valuation Compare to Traditional Automakers?

Tesla’s price-to-earnings ratio of approximately 175 to 180 times projected 2026 earnings vastly exceeds traditional automakers, whose price-to-earnings ratios typically range from 5 to 10. This premium reflects investor expectations for Tesla’s AI, robotics, and autonomous driving businesses rather than current vehicle profit margins.

Traditional automakers, including Ford Motor Company and General Motors, generate the vast majority of their revenue and profit from vehicle sales at established, thin margins, typically in the low single digits to low double digits. Their stock valuations reflect this mature, capital-intensive business model. Tesla’s valuation instead prices in future revenue streams that do not yet exist at scale, including autonomous ride-hailing fees, FSD software subscriptions, humanoid robot sales, and AI compute licensing. Wall Street analysts remain divided on whether this valuation is justified. Some investment banks, including Wells Fargo, have issued price targets well below Tesla’s trading range; Wells Fargo’s raised target of $130 per share, the most bearish major estimate as of mid-2026, would still imply a valuation of roughly 120 times the firm’s own earnings estimate, indicating that even bearish analysts acknowledge Tesla trades on future potential rather than current fundamentals. Other analysts, including those at Zacks Investment Research, have described 2026 as a transition year in which attention shifts from Tesla’s slowing core electric vehicle business toward its next generation of technology products. Tesla’s price-to-earnings comparison illustrates the central tension in TSLA stock analysis: the stock’s price already assumes substantial success in businesses that remain unproven at commercial scale.

What Risks Do Investors Monitor in Tesla Stock?

Key risks for Tesla stock include intensifying competition from Chinese electric vehicle makers, regulatory delays for autonomous driving, execution risk on Optimus manufacturing timelines, and continued margin pressure from vehicle price cuts.

Competition represents a measurable and growing risk. BYD, a Chinese electric vehicle manufacturer, sold 557,090 battery-electric vehicles in Q2 2026, surpassing Tesla’s 480,126 deliveries and reclaiming the position of the world’s largest battery-electric vehicle seller by volume. BYD has also maintained a lead over Tesla in European vehicle registrations. This competitive pressure has contributed to Tesla’s strategy of selling lower-priced vehicle variants, which supports unit volume but compresses profit margins, as reflected in Q2 2026 results. Regulatory risk affects Tesla’s autonomous driving timeline directly. Robotaxi expansion depends on approval from state and national transportation authorities, and Tesla has faced delays in securing permits for driverless operation in markets such as California. Execution risk applies to Tesla’s robotics manufacturing plans, given the scale of the Optimus production target and the compressed timeline Tesla has set for converting existing factory space into robot assembly lines. Musk has a documented history of setting ambitious timelines for new technologies, including earlier robotaxi fleet size targets that were later revised downward, which investors weigh against the company’s more recent execution record. Rising capital expenditures, which reached $5.79 billion in Q2 2026 alone, also raise questions about Tesla’s near-term free cash flow and balance sheet flexibility, even though the company held $43.52 billion in cash and short-term investments at quarter’s end, up 18% year over year.

What Should Investors Understand About Tesla’s Long-Term Growth Strategy?

Tesla’s long-term strategy centers on transitioning from a hardware-based vehicle manufacturer to a diversified technology company generating recurring revenue from autonomous driving software, robotics, and energy storage, supplementing traditional vehicle sales profit.

Tesla’s own financial disclosures describe this transition explicitly. In its quarterly shareholder communications, Tesla states that it expects hardware-related profits to be accompanied over time by an acceleration of AI, software, and fleet-based profits. This language signals that Tesla views vehicle manufacturing margins as a foundation rather than the company’s primary long-term profit driver. The company’s capital allocation in 2026 reflects this priority, with elevated spending directed toward Optimus factories, Robotaxi infrastructure, Megapack 3 battery production, Tesla Semi truck manufacturing, and in-house semiconductor development. DHL, the international logistics company, has announced plans to significantly expand its fleet of Tesla Semi electric trucks in the second half of 2026, representing one concrete example of Tesla’s commercial vehicle business gaining traction outside the passenger car market. Tesla also continues to expand its Supercharging network and service infrastructure globally; the company added over 2,200 net new Supercharging stalls in the first quarter of 2026 alone, growing the network 19% year over year, and has stated plans to double its service center presence in Japan during 2026. For investors conducting Tesla stock analysis, the central question is not whether Tesla can sell electric vehicles profitably at scale, since the company has already demonstrated record delivery volumes. The central question is whether Robotaxi, Optimus, and AI-related software revenue can scale quickly enough, and at sufficient profit margin, to justify a valuation that already prices in substantial success across all three initiatives simultaneously.
